Description
Askina® Carbosorb is a flexible, non-adhesive activated carbon dressing for wounds that produce malodor. It absorbs bacteria and malodorous substances from the wound, which are retained by the central layer of activated carbon.
It is indicated for the treatment of wounds with little to heavy exudate, especially infected and/or malodorous wounds. In the treatment of wounds with moderate to heavy exudate, Askina® Carbosorb will provide the most favorable conditions for healing in the underlying environment.
The exudate is partially absorbed by the dressing's structure, with excess exudate passing to the secondary dressing, thus preventing potential damage to the wound edges.
It is a highly adaptable dressing that can be trimmed to ensure proper adaptation to different wound situations, even those with cavities. It is compatible with all moist wound healing (MWH) products.

Composition
MATERIAL:
- Layer 1: Absorbent outer layer of viscose-rayon and polyamide non-woven fabric.
- Layer 2: Activated carbon middle layer.
- Layer 3: Viscose, polyamide, and polyester layer in contact with the wound.
